Kansas Senate committee approves 3 regents appointments

 

November 1, 2018



TOPEKA, Kan. (AP) — A Kansas Senate committee has approved three appointments to the Kansas Board of Regents.

Gov. Jeff Colyer appointed former Rep. Mark Hutton, a Republican from Wichita, and former state Sent. Allen Schmidt, a Democrat from Hays. as new members to the board. He also reappointed former Rep. Bill Feuerborn, a Democrat from Garnett.

The appointments must next be confirmed by the full Senate when it meets in January. However, they can begin serving immediately while they await confirmation.
